STATE:
I am using sanoid with debian 'bullseye/sid',
while trying to sync some ZFS dataset between servers
with a usual user, it seems that some zfs binaries
are not found on the remote server.

FIX:
The new function 'getbinarypath' is defined to get
a full path when using 'zfs' binaries on localhost
as well as on the remotehost.

Signed-off-by: Jeremy MAURO <jeremy.mauro@gmail.com>
- Create new variable with full path for zfs binaries
  for the local and the remote host.
- Update 'getchilddatasets' to use the binary full path
- Update 'getzfsvalue' to use the binary full path
- Update 'getsnaps' to use the binary full path
- Update 'getbookmarks' to use the binary full path
- Update 'getsnapsfallback' to use the binary full path
- Update 'newsyncsnap' to use the binary full path
- Update 'pruneoldsyncsnaps' to use the binary full path
- Update 'resetreceivestate' to use the binary full path
- Update 'setzfsvalue' to use the binary full path
- Update 'targetexists' to use the binary full path
